My thesis is an investigation into the concept of normality. What is normal? Who decides what is normal? Is having a concept of normal helpful or harmful? What societal expectations does normality set up?

I'm also looking at different ways people interact with normality, from designers that create objects that help people with disabilities to counterculture and the ways people subvert or work around normality. There are also people with mental health disorders or PTSD that look for normality in order to function, which is a fascinating interaction in and of itself. 
 
How people interact with the concept of normality is a very complex issue, with a wide scope of understanding. I plan to capture my thoughts using design and writing.
